F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E April 25, 2016 Extension Granted to Louisiana NFIP Policyholders Affected by March Storms Insurance Commissioner Jim Donelon announced today that the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) has granted a 60-day extension on filing the Proof of Loss form for National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P) policyholders who were, in the 36 Louisiana parishes that were included in the federal disaster declaration issued last month
